Dale’s Walking Footballers, the Rochdale AFC Strollers, more than held their own at the National Walking Football Finals this week.
The tournament was held at the FA’s national football centre, St George’s Park, which Dale reached having finished runners-up in the North-West Regional Finals.
They went unbeaten in their group, winning one and drawing three, with the victory coming over eventual champions Sheffield United.
However, despite the good performances, it wasn’t enough to reach the latter stages of the competition.
Three of the team were selected to take part in a challenge match after the tournament, against a Master’s Team which included former professional footballers such as Roger Davis and Dave Bennett, as well Tom Charlton, brother of World Cup winners Bobby and Jack.
The squad spent two days at St George’s Park, taking in the facilities which the England World Cup squad had prepared at for the tournament in Russia.
